8:00am - 11:00am
The Free University Of The Airwaves
A repeat over the next few days of our visionary 2008 educational project: academics and experts provide insights into contemporary thinking in the fields of philosophy, anthropology, music, history and more in a series of radio lectures. Today: at 8am, an Introduction To Just Intonation by Professor Ben Neill; at 9am, The Radio Ballads by Peter Cox; and at 10.10am, Irish Traditional Music by Dr Reg Hall.
11:00am - 4:05pm
Savvy Funk Selections
Selections from this year's documenta 14 radio project, SAVVY Funk. Featuring episodes of 'Me & My Rhythm Box' by Felix Kubin, in which guests from the fields of music, art science, and instrument-making are invited to explain (live) their relationships to their own instrument through sample sounds, brief concerts, and conversations; 'Render Live' by Mobile Radio which delves deep into a collection of artefacts and memories, rendering them into radiophonic form; and 'different time, different place, different pitch' by Dani Gal and Achim Lengerer, focused on political and historical events shaped by acoustic features or sound documents that have a significant political meaning.
4:05pm - 6:00pm
From the Archives
First, an epochal podcast in the form of LMC Live: Podlatch #1 produced by Benedict Drew and featuring Toshimaru Namkamura, Tom Chant and Alastair Leslie. Then at 4.52pm, Blurt, live from MS Stubnitz in July 2012. Finally, at 5.43pm, Tilehurst Children's Arkestra.
6:00pm - 2:00am
Extra Nights
During the holiday, Resonance FM joins Resonance Extra's service (broadcasting on DAB in Brighton & Hove), offering a wide range of new music and sound art shows curated by Peter Lanceley.
